Is all the color from the varnish, or is the varnish a coating over paint? What kind of paint is it safe to varnish over?

Thanks. Varnish acts as an enhancer of the color as well as protects the paint from dust and other things. There's three different types of varnish that are typically found in art stores that are used: matte, satin and gloss (I used gloss here; all give a different aesthetic.) It is indeed a coating brushed (or sprayed) over the paint. Varnishes can be used on acrylic or oil paint but only when fully cured. Cure times vary on certain elements but, oils usually take the longest to cure (6 months I believe is the bear minimum for oils!)
